Second Conditional Vocabulary
Talking About Dreams, Wishes & Imaginary Situations
These words and phrases help you express imaginary desires and dreams — the heart of Second Conditional conversations.
Key vocabulary used when offering advice in hypothetical situations.
Vocabulary for talking about alternative lives, careers, and "what if" scenarios.
Vocabulary for discussing imaginary problems and how you would solve them.
| Expression | Meaning | Use |
|---|---|---|
| "If I had a choice…" | si j'avais le choix | Expressing preference |
| "What would happen if…?" | que se passerait-il si… | Asking hypothetical questions |
| "I would rather…" | je préférerais… | Expressing imaginary preference |
| "It would be amazing if…" | ce serait incroyable si… | Expressing wishes |
| "Suppose / Imagine that…" | suppose que / imagine que… | Introducing a hypothesis |
